Import a local `.ppt`, `.pptx`, or `.odp` file into Google Slides, verify the resulting native deck, and hand it off to the right follow-on workflow. Use when the user wants to convert a presentation file into a native Google Slides deck before follow-on work.
Use this skill when the source material is a presentation file rather than an existing Google Slides deck. The goal is to create a native Google Slides copy first, then continue work on the imported deck.
